Description

Explore the history of obstetric care with Eighteenth-Century British Midwifery, Part I vol 1 from Routledge. This scholarly work provides a deep look into the lives and practices of midwives, midwifery students, and women in labour during a transformative era. As part of a comprehensive twelve-volume collection, this volume offers researchers and historians access to primary source materials. The content includes historical pamphlets, treatises, and lectures designed for midwifery students of the time. Readers can also examine texts regarding the establishment of lying-in hospitals and various catalogues of obstetrical apparatuses collected by male-midwives. This collection is an essential resource for those studying the evolution of pregnancy and childbirth practices. By examining these original documents, you gain a direct connection to the medical and social history of eighteenth-century Britain, providing a clear view of how maternal healthcare was managed and taught.
